Everton are on the verge of signing winger Arnaut Danjuma with a loan bid for the Villarreal winger now accepted.

Arnaut Danjuma is finally on the verge of signing for Everton, months after Tottenham Hotspur hijacked the Toffees.

That is according to Fabrizio Romano, who claims that Everton have now had a bid accepted for the winger.

The plan is for Danjuma to leave Villarreal on loan and join up with Everton for the 2023-24 season.

Romano claims that Danjuma is confident that a move to Everton is the best decision for his career now.

It’s suggested that Everton kept in contact with Danjuma even after having their January move for him hijacked.

The Toffees are finally set to land their man and give a timely boost to Sean Dyche’s attacking options.

Arnaut Danjuma failed to make Tottenham Hotspur impact

Everton moved to sign Danjuma in January and the deal looked all set to go through.

Danjuma is understood to have undergone a medical with Everton in January before it all fell apart.

Everton sacked Frank Lampard and that gave Tottenham a window of opportunity to swoop in.

Lauded by Owen Hargreaves as an ‘explosive’ winger, Danjuma picked a move to Spurs instead, joining them on loan for the rest of the season.

Danjuma probably thought that joining a Champions League club who were challenging for the top four would be a little better than battling relegation with Everton.

The Dutchman made just one Premier League start for Spurs and Tottenham subsequently snubbed the chance to sign him permanently.

Now finally heading to Everton, Danjuma will be hoping to see his Premier League career kickstart at Goodison Park.
